Google Ads Remarketing
Remarketing (or retargeting) is a method that allows you to re-engage a visitor who didn’t convert on your store. It involves strategically displaying your ads to audiences who visited your store but didn’t complete a purchase, as they browse Google or its partner websites.
Create your Google Ads tracking tag
In your Google Ads interface, here are the steps to follow :
- Go to the Tools and settings tab, then Audience manager.
- Click on Your data sources.
- Then, in the Google Ads tag, click Set up tag.
- Select standard remarketing data, so that your tag can collect general visit data.
- Then click on Save and continue.
- In Tag setup, select the Install the tag yourself method.
- In the drop-down pane, simply copy your ID (without the "AW-") to your clipboard and click on Continue.
Activate Google Remarketing in your administration area
Go to Settings > Tags & External Services of your dashboard, in the Google Remarketing module, click on Activate the service, then paste your ID into the dedicated field.
All you have to do now is wait until Google registers a sufficient number of users on your store (at least a hundred) to start recording data in your Google Ads space, and thus start your remarketing campaigns.
Google Ads Conversion
Conversion tracking is essential for measuring key actions taken by your visitors, such as making a purchase or subscribing to your newsletter. By installing this tracking tag, you can accurately assess the results of your campaigns and optimize your return on investment.
